What's The Definition Of Conceited?

conceited
adjective: If you say that someone is conceited, you are showing your disapproval of the fact that they are far too proud of their abilities or achievements.

conceited in American English
having an exaggerated opinion of oneself, one's merits, etc.; vain
adjective: having an excessively favorable opinion of one's abilities, appearance, etc
